Bite was off today. Figured it may have something to do with the full moon,post front, sunny skies and calm conditions. Still managed some nice fish but from how thick the fish were stacked on cover it should have been game on. Still catching some males with color and a few females with eggs but not many. Safe to say the spawn is pretty much over. Couple pics from a nice day on the water.

Plenty, a lot of small ones to weed through but there are keepers mixed in with them. Just about any structure on the lake is holding fish right now, bridges, brushpiles, timber, rocks, boat ramps, ledges and road beds.
